Introduction[edit]
While the lower section of Fall Creek is quite popular the upper section is rarely visited. With just a little more effort one can see this rarely visited part of the canyon.
Approach[edit]
Drop in via Fall Creek Gulch for a beta'd drop-in. On the map it is possible to drop-in anywhere between the markers labeled drop-in 1 and drop-in 3. Drop-in #2 enters the West Fork of Fall Creek right off the fire road and would involve the least amount of down-climbing.
Descent[edit]
A pleasant mostly brush-free stroll for most of route. Several down-climbs and short rappels will bring you to the final rap just N-NE of the lower section of this canyon. The final rap is approximately 130' if done as a single rappel, off bushes canyon left. About 1/2 way down this rap is a fairly level bench that you could re-belay from for shorter rappels.

Exit[edit]
After the final rappel the canyon turns to the west and you'll hit the Fall Creek Fireroad in about 500'. Continue in the watercourse at the fire road to enter lower Fall Creek.
